Lombard found, when investigating the normal variations in the knee-jerk,
that involuntary reflex processes are always reinforced by music; a
military band playing a lively march caused the knee-jerk to increase at
the loud passages and to diminish at the soft passages, while remaining
always above the normal level.[100]
With this stimulating influence of rhythm and music on the neuro-muscular
system--which may or may not be direct--there is a concomitant influence
on the circulatory and breathing apparatus. During recent years a great
many experiments have been made on man and animals bearing on the effects
of music on the heart and respiration. Perhaps the earliest of these were
carried out by the Russian physiologist Dogiel in 1880.[101] His methods
were perhaps defective and his results, at all events as regards man,
uncertain, but in animals the force and rapidity of the heart were
markedly increased. Subsequent investigations have shown very clearly the
influence of music on the circulatory and respiratory systems in man as
well as in animals. That music has an apparently direct influence on the
